Greetings! ScoreKeeper here as promised with five copies of the CD soundtrack for HEROES (2006-2009) composed and performed by Lisa Coleman and Wendy Melvoin which need to find new homes. I just wrapped up a fabulous interview with them where they discussed scoring the show and what it has done for their careers.



Here is a track listing of the album couresty of La-La Land Records.

1. HEROES Title (0:14)*
2. Peter (6:12)*
3. Claire (6:43)
4. Hiro (7:30)
5. HRG (6:24)*
6. Mohinder (7:59)
7. Sylar (5:30)*
8. Jessica / Niki / Gina (5:55)
9. Kirby Plaza (5:41)*
10. Fire And Regeneration (2:21)*
Total Time: 54:49
* Featuring the voice of SHENKAR

Its also worth noting that the episode where Sylar and Dvenko (The Hunter) teamed up together had the best soundtrack of the entire series, with moments transpiring that mirrored the lyrics of the moody songs playing over the action. Example, the opening had Del Shannon's "Runaway" playing as Dvenko considered smoking a cigarette in his car. Sylar then teleports in, says his business about working together, then teleports out into the rain, just as the lyrics about "I'm walking in the rain," kick in. And the episode ends with Nathan and Claire deciding to leave Mexico (while still on the run) to find their mom. The Animals' "We Gotta Get Out of This Place" plays as the episode ends. Great quality stuff. Which had been missing for much of Season 3.
